wlk术士练级天赋:术士职业天赋加点指南

频道:IT资讯 日期: 浏览:6

🎮 术士练级天赋选择系统设计 🎮

  魔兽世界术士练级天赋系统需要一个高效的数据结构来存储和管理天赋点数分配。系统采用树形结构设计,每个节点代表一个天赋技能,节点之间通过边连接表示依赖关系。为优化用户体验,系统实现了天赋预览功能,玩家可以在分配点数前模拟不同天赋组合的效果。

🔥 痛苦系天赋数据模型设计 🔥

  痛苦系天赋树采用邻接表存储结构,每个天赋节点包含技能ID、名称、描述、等级要求、前置条件等属性。系统使用位图标记已激活的天赋点,通过位运算实现快速的天赋状态查询。数据库设计上,使用MongoDB存储玩家天赋配置,支持快速的天赋方案切换和备份。

wlk术士练级天赋:术士职业天赋加点指南

⚡ 恶魔系天赋性能优化 ⚡

  恶魔系天赋计算模块使用动态规划算法,计算最优天赋加点路径。系统实现了天赋点数检验机制,确保玩家加点符合游戏规则。为提升响应速度,服务端使用Redis缓存热门天赋配置,采用LRU淘汰策略管理缓存数据。

💫 毁灭系天赋界面交互 💫

  毁灭系天赋界面采用响应式设计,支持拖拽操作和快捷键操作。系统使用观察者模式监听天赋变化,实时更新角色属性和技能效果。界面组件采用虚拟列表技术,优化大量天赋选项的渲染性能。

wlk术士练级天赋:术士职业天赋加点指南

❓ 常见问题与解答 ❓

  Q1: 术士练级天赋系统如何处理并发天赋重置请求? A1: 系统使用分布式锁机制,确保同一角色的天赋操作串行化处理,避免数据不一致。重置请求进入消息队列,按顺序处理,并使用事务确保操作原子性。

  Q2: 天赋树数据结构如何优化内存占用? A2: 采用享元模式共享天赋基础数据,仅存储玩家个性化的天赋配置。使用压缩算法存储天赋状态,单个角色天赋数据压缩后不超过1KB。

  Q3: 如何确保天赋加点验证的准确性? A3: 实现双层验证机制,客户端使用状态机进行预验证,服务端通过深度优先搜索验证天赋依赖关系,确保加点合法性。验证结果缓存5分钟,提升响应速度。